Background technique
The type of industrial detonator product mainly has: the classes such as electric cap, Nonel detonator, digital electric detonator, extraordinary detonator The product of type.The market of electric cap and Nonel detonator using total amount account for whole all kinds of detonator products using total amount 95% with On.Electric cap and Nonel detonator have structure simple, and performance is stablized, cheap, modern using the extremely simple feature of operation Both industrial detonators of a very long time will be still the main product of market application afterwards.
Digital electric detonator is in view of the connection of its network and the proprietary detonation equipment of detonation operation needs and its communication protocol and certainly The characteristics of band detonating password, the Ministry of Public Security implement the technology bound to industrial electronic detonator trigram and supervise scheme, become market Using a kind of trend with security control.And there are no one so far for commercial electric detonator, industrial Nonel detonator routinely applied etc. Plant safely and effectively regulation technique scheme.As the electric cap of main market players's share and the priming device of Nonel detonator, due to Its initiation control circuit structure is too simple, it is difficult to realize rising for the similar digital electric detonator with Password Management control function Quick-fried mode causes to face market application in market extensive use or as the detonator product and technology of mainstream market application and wanted The poverty-stricken situation for the industrial detonator technical security supervision demand asked.
The initiation control circuit of existing commercial electric detonator and Nonel detonator is too simple, (the industry of leading market product Electric cap, industrial Nonel detonator) initiator of application has not been achievable group-net communication and networking security control, and it is existing to explosion The detonation supervision of the mainstream industry detonator product of field usually brings problem, the detonator applied to public security authorities to demolition site The security control of explosive brings difficult and loophole.
